On Easter Sunday -(8 weeks ago)...I broke the Radial head to my left arm during a fall while jogging over a short wall.

I weigh 220lbs at 6'1" and it snapped like a twig under a straight-armed over head spill. Pretty graceful looking I'm sure.

I've broken several bones in the past from martial arts training etc. The thing I did was to avoid getting a full cast and get out of the splint and sling on week one. 3 days to be exact. I quit taking the pain meds and switched to 800ml Ibuprofen and began moving my fingers asap.

Each day I pushed range of motion till tears....right up till I could place my arm behind my back and touch my head again under its own power. I still have big pain with tight motion such as trying to touch the shoulder from the front or doing a push-up.

Its a painful process for certain ! But I'm glad I did it because I began lifting light weights about 3 weeks ago and was able to hang my full body weight from a pull up bar ( with pain)....and do no damage.

The pain will remain for some time during muscle recovery and as you stretch your tendons and muscles back to square one. Just don't stop.

Its always better to due more reps with light weights until your positive your pain management feels normal.
